Which teeth need sealants, and why

Sealants are recommended almost exclusively for molars and premolars, the back teeth used for chewing, because their chewing surfaces have narrow pits and grooves that a toothbrush bristle often cannot fully clean out, letting food and bacteria settle in and start decay.

Front teeth and the smooth sides of back teeth are naturally easier to keep clean and rarely need a sealant. The best time to seal a molar is shortly after it erupts and before it has any decay, which is why the first permanent molars, typically arriving around age six, and the second molars, around age twelve, are the most common candidates. Adults with deep, cavity-prone grooves and no existing decay or fillings on those teeth can also be good candidates.

What to expect

1
Teeth are cleaned and dried.
2
A gel is applied briefly to help the sealant bond, then rinsed.
3
The sealant is painted directly onto the tooth surface.
4
A curing light hardens the sealant in seconds.
5
You can eat and drink normally right away.
